There is something to be said about specializing, whether you are a translator or interpreter. Why? Well, for one, you frequently earn more money by working in a niche market. And two, you may well end up with a steady clientele who see you as their "go to expert" without ever looking for anyone else.  An important piece of the specialization puzzle is how you get there. Where do you start? In Episode 32 of The ATA Podcast, Karen Tkaczyk and Amanda Dahlberg tell host Matt Baird the different paths they took to their specialties.
